Urgent Care in Midlothian, TX
Midlothian is a growing suburb in Ellis County, Texas, with a population approaching 40,000 residents situated about 25 miles southwest of Dallas and south of Fort Worth. Known for its cement and steel manufacturing industries alongside its expanding residential communities, Midlothian has attracted families seeking more affordable housing within commuting distance of the DFW Metroplex. Urgent care options in Midlothian and nearby Waxahachie serve the area, while Baylor Scott & White Medical Center–Waxahachie provides hospital-level acute care. For a broader range of walk-in care options, residents also access the Dallas urgent care network via US-67.
When should you use urgent care instead of the ER in Midlothian?
Urgent care is appropriate for most non-emergency conditions: ear and sinus infections, strep throat, UTIs, minor sprains and lacerations, rashes, and respiratory illness. For Midlothian's significant industrial workforce, urgent care also handles occupational health needs including injury evaluation and pre-employment physicals. Use the emergency room—at Baylor Scott & White Waxahachie—for chest pain, stroke symptoms, major trauma, severe respiratory distress, or any life-threatening condition. Urgent care staff can assess urgency and arrange transfers when hospital-level care is needed.

Seasonal health in Midlothian and Ellis County
Midlothian's North Texas location means residents experience prolonged allergy seasons: cedar in winter, oak and grass in spring. Summer heat is extreme across Ellis County, with heat index values regularly exceeding 100°F. According to Ellis County Health Department,1 the county monitors public health trends and maintains programs for underserved residents. Winter respiratory illness seasons—including influenza—drive elevated clinic volumes from November through February. Industrial air emissions from cement manufacturing contribute to local air quality considerations for residents with respiratory conditions.

Does urgent care near Midlothian accept STAR Medicaid and other insurance?
Texas Medicaid is administered through the STAR managed care program, which provides health coverage for qualifying low-income children, pregnant women, and eligible adults, as described by Texas Health and Human Services.3 STAR members should verify their specific managed care organization's network before visiting, as covered clinics vary by plan. According to KFF State Health Facts,4 Texas has one of the highest uninsured rates in the United States, making self-pay pricing transparency an important access consideration for residents across the state.
